The resources in this hub have been designed to help you protect, save, or manage a community space or community asset in your local area. When we talk about a community asset or space we mean buildings or land which are used for the well-being or social interest of the local community. lowest specs for warzone

WebCommunity foundations are grantmaking public charities that are dedicated to improving the lives of people in a defined local geographic area. They bring together the financial resources of individuals, families, and businesses to support effective nonprofits in their communities.
